Video Surveillance Market Report Code:TIPTE100000143| No. of Pages:176 | Category:Technology, Media and Telecommunications | Status: Published Currently, video surveillance is more than just observing, recording and storing data. The increase in crime rates, terrorism and civil unrest activities is pushing the governments to install video surveillance systems in various parts of countries. Moreover, the governments of developed nations and developing economies are increasingly undertaking initiatives for smart city, which is also a major driver for the video surveillance market. The IP cameras or internet protocol cameras are being adopted at a higher rate than the traditional surveillance cameras at present. The major advantage of IP cameras over conventional cameras is the benefit of transferring captured data or imageries directly over internet, within a fraction of second. The TCP/IP cameras are either centralized, which requires Network Video Recorder (NVR) to monitor recordings, or decentralized in which the camera recording can be stored in any local or remote storing devices. The usage of Wi-Fi is also available with the IP cameras for transferring data instantly. In addition, the option for installing various video analytics software in the IP cameras for automatic analysis of the imageries by the cameras are also increasing the interest among the end users. Video Surveillance Market Report Code:TIPTE100000143| No. of Pages:176 | Category:Technology, Media and Telecommunications | Status: Published As the adoption of number of video surveillance systems is increasing rapidly in the developed as well as developing economies across the globe, the demand for high bandwidth is also growing simultaneously. The development of surveillance technologies such as high end camera technology, incorporation of Big Data and Internet of Things (IoT), and improved tilt, pan and zoom capabilities often surpass capabilities of infrastructure and cause network overload. These networks exhibit exponential demand for higher bandwidth in order to transfer huge amount of data or information. This factor has resulted in significant investments from the video surveillance market players as well as software companies to increase the desirable bandwidth for respective infrastructure. The video surveillance systems are being installed in every industry with modern technologies, demanding for more data transfer. Owing to this fact, the software companies and video surveillance market participants are enhancing the data transfer capabilities with increasing the bandwidth over wireless connectivity and P2P connectivity.
